2 - - Unable to open HTML files not created by Web Designer.
Yes, currently we only open GWD created files. We have definitely heard from our users about this one :-), and we're taking steps now, so please stay tuned.

3 - Only works on Webkit browsers
The animations you create with GWD will work in a variety of modern browsers because they are implemented using CSS keyframes. While you are working on your file, GWD will only use Webkit prefixes in the CSS to help keep the code simple. When you are done and publish your final results, you can pick what browser vendor prefixes you want in the final CSS code.
